Three Rivers is 7-0 against Dowagiac since September of 2020, and they'll have a chance to extend that success on Thursday. The Three Rivers Wildcats will look to defend their home court against the Dowagiac Chieftains at 6:00 p.m. Three Rivers will be looking to keep their three-game home win streak alive.
Last Monday, Three Rivers beat South Haven 3-1.
Three Rivers walked away with the victory (and looked especially good in the fourth set). The match finished with set scores of 25-20, 23-25, 25-22, 25-14.
Meanwhile, Dowagiac suffered their biggest defeat since October 10th on Saturday. They lost 3-0 to Buchanan.
Three Rivers has been performing well recently as they've won three of their last four contests, which provided a nice bump to their 24-11-8 record this season. As for Dowagiac, their loss dropped their record down to 16-22-2.
Three Rivers beat Dowagiac 2-0 in their previous matchup back in September. Does Three Rivers have another victory up their sleeve, or will Dowagiac turn the tables on them? We'll have the answer soon enough.
